Google Apologies Again For Buzz As FTC Settlement Is Reached

Published on 2011/03/30 By admin

Google Buzz launched last year, it quickly met security issues . Those issues, in turn, led to millions of dollars in fines , a downward PR spiral and a contributed significantly to the general distrust of Google, especially in Europe . It also led Google to immediately change how sharing worked in its products

Google to Pay $8.5 Million in Buzz Privacy Class Action Settlement

Published on 2010/11/03 By admin

Google will pay $8.5 million to settle a class action lawsuit brought against the company after its launch of Google Buzz. Google’s attempt at challenging Facebook and Twitter in the social networking realm was greeted with hostility by privacy advocates after it shared personal data without Gmail users’ consent.
